Stats Perform is the market leader in sports tech. We provide the most trusted sports data to some of the world’s biggest organisations across sports, media, and broadcasting.
Through the latest AI technologies and machine learning, we combine decades’ worth of data with the latest in‑game happenings. We then offer coaches, teams, professional bodies, and media channels around the world access to the very best data, content, and insights, improving how sports fans interact with their favourite sports teams and competitions.

- Supervise our global network of Tennis Data Collectors who gather our data directly from the venue at WTA events to deliver a high‑quality product.
- Conduct official data collection duties onsite at WTA events to the highest standard.
- Deliver and implement consistent training procedures that maintain a high‑quality network.
- Operational responsibility for the planning and delivery of all WTA events as per the annual schedule and delivering to KPIs.
- Ensure our operational coverage targets are met and delivered to budget.
- Participate in software testing and additional projects where required.
- Focus on cost efficiency within your network delivering coverage in the most optimal way.
- Maintain a focus on the well‑being and engagement of yourself and your freelance data collection team under company guidelines.
- Support our wider Fast Data Operations teams and sports collection where required.
